Red Deer Podiatrist & Foot Clinic

Health professionals at The Foot Institute – Red Deer concentrate on the surgical and medical treatment of the ankle and foot. Our podiatrists devote around a decade in learning, the first 4 years in undergrad studies to receive a Bachelors Degree, and the following 4 years in Medical School to acquire a Podiatric Medical Degree. Podiatric Medical School resembles traditional medical school and various podiatry training programs lie inside these schools. After acquiring a Podiatric Medial Degree, Podiatrists at the Foot Institute carry out a hospital "internship" or residency for yet another one to three years.

At the finalization of the internship or residency, our Podiatric physicians have received considerable health care instruction with an emphasis on problems concerning the feet and ankles. They are instructed to handle issues ranging from typical afflictions for instance, fungal and ingrown toe nails, to those which are far more puzzling like clubfoot, bunions, or reconstructive surgery of the foot. Doctors at the Foot Institute have substantial surgical instruction which give them the expertise crucial to conduct surgery on those problems that are best managed through surgical intervention.

Our Doctors furthermore have a thorough expertise and understanding of biomechanics, which is the study of the forces which the legs and feet submit to as we walk, run or carry out other activities. Having knowledge of biomechanics and gait deviations facilitates a Podiatric physician to develop footwear and orthotics which can bestow pain relief and prevent countless issues which the feet normally encounter.
